[Breaking] Mixed New York Stock Market Awaiting Big Tech Earnings... Nasdaq Down 0.29%
The three major indices of the U.S. New York Stock Exchange closed mixed near the flat line on Monday, the 24th (local time), as investors awaited the upcoming earnings reports from big tech companies and economic indicators scheduled for this week.
On this day, the Dow Jones Industrial Average rose 0.2% from the previous session to close the trading. The S&P 500, which is centered on large-cap stocks, increased by 0.09%. In contrast, the tech-heavy Nasdaq index closed down 0.29%.

This week, leading big tech companies such as Microsoft (MS), Amazon, Google Alphabet, and Meta Platforms are set to release their earnings reports one after another. The Federal Reserve's preferred inflation gauge, the March Personal Consumption Expenditures (PCE) Price Index, along with growth rate announcements, are also scheduled.
